Accessing our site

Our site is accessed by car or minibus along a milelong private drive leading through the Bigsweir Estate from the A466 at Bigsweir Bridge. Coach parties will need to alight before entering the private drive and proceed on foot to the site.

Keeping to the right at the fork in the drive, proceed past Bigsweir House on your left then continue alongside the river, then between two white posts and up the slope past Prospect Cottage, turning sharp left onto the Polish Scouts House site. There are two passing places on the riverside stretch and one at the top of the hill near the entry to our site.

For the comfort and safety of neighbours, walkers and horse riders using the drive, please adhere to the 10mph speed limit and please do not stop or park anywhere along the drive.

From St. Briavels Village our site can only be accessed by cycle or on foot via the Hudnalls Loop Road then down a steep track on the east of the site.

If you are using a Sat Nav for your visit to locate the Polish Scouts House please use postcode GL15 6RR.

Parking

On entering the site continue upwards between The Chapel and Monument to the parking area above the Monument. On arrival, please report to the Warden, who will indicate where you should park during your stay. The site speed limit is walking pace. Drivers exceeding the site and access drive speed limits will be asked to leave the site.

Ecology and the Environment

We share our site with the wildlife of the Wye Valley including a number of protected species. Whilst making use of the site we aim to minimise our impact on the sustainability of its ecology and environment as much as possible. We have an ongoing programme of tree planting with the aim of replacing all non-native species over time. Our site management policies are directed to this objective.

Waste management

We have limited capability to dispose of waste generated on site. We ask all users to prepare a Waste Reduction Plan to be applied during your visit. We can deal with compostable waste on site but all other types of waste must be kept to a minimum.
